Overview

After returning to Georgetown University, Jason Bourne finds himself chafing under the quiet life as a professor. Aware of his frustrations, his academic mentor asks for help investigating the murder of a student by a Muslim extremist sect. The young man died carrying information about the group's terrorist activities, including a plan to attack the United States.

The organization and its plot have popped up on the radar of Central Intelligence, where new director Veronica Hart is struggling to assert her authority. Sensing an opportunity to take control of CI by showing Hart's incompetence, National Security Agency operatives plan to accomplish what CI never could -hunt down and kill Bourne.

Bourne's investigation turns into one of the deadliest and most tangled operations of his double life -all while an assassin as brilliant and damaged as himself is getting closer by the minute.
